Crime overview

Bluecoats area has the 28th lowest crime rate of 70 local areas in Thatcham Central , and the 198th lowest crime rate of 491 local areas in West Berkshire .

This postcode forms a relatively safe pocket compared with the surrounding streets. Neighbouring areas record much higher crime levels, even though this postcode itself remains comparatively low-crime.

The overall crime rate in the area around Bluecoats (RG18 4AE) in the last 12 months was 32.7 per 1,000 residents and was 58.5% lower than the Thatcham Central average (78.8 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, this area’s most reported crimes were Criminal damage and arson with 4 offences recorded. The least common crime was Burglary with 1 case , down -50.0%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Criminal damage and arson ( 33.3% YoY). The sharpest decline was Burglary ( -50.0% YoY).

Violent crimes totalled 3 (≈ 9.8 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were flat ( 0.0%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-79.5% comparing early vs recent averages) .

In the area around Bluecoats (RG18 4AE), the highest concentration of overall crime is near Supermarket, where police recorded 97 incidents. Violent and public-order offences occur most often near Broadway (28 offences). Both locations lie within roughly 0.3 miles of this postcode area.
